Day 5: Fort Khejarla - Jodhpur
Today after breakfast drive towards Jodhpur where you'll start your sightseeing tour by visiting Mehrangarh Fort. Built on a steep hill, the site is among the best in India with exquisitely latticed windows and residential apartments within. You'll also visit the Jaswant Thada, a royal cenotaph built in white marble. After sightseeing, drive straight to Udaipur via Ranakpur. Ranakpur is known for its superbly carved marble Jain Temples. An enormous basement of this temple covers 48,000 sq. feet. There are four subsidiary shrines, twenty-four pillared halls. The total number of columns is 1,444, all of which are intricately carved, no two being alike. The Ranakpur Jain Temples were built during the 15th century. After visiting Ranakpur continue your drive towards Udaipur.

Day 7: Udaipur
Start your day in Udaipur, also known as the city of sunrise. You'll begin sightseeing with a visit to Sahelion-Ki-Bari. This Garden of the Maids of Honour is well laid out with extensive lawns and shady walks. Afterwards, trek to the Museum of Folk Art, boasting a rich collection of traditional dresses, ornaments, puppets, masks, dolls, folk musical instruments and paintings on display. After a break, proceed to City Palace, the biggest in India, where four generations of Maharajas added their contribution to the original buildings. The museum of the palace includes the beautiful peacock mosaic and miniature wall paintings of Indian mythology. Visit the traditional painting school and see the famous miniature paintings created! In the evening, take a boat ride on the Lake Pichola, passing the famous Lake Palace of Udaipur, the summer residence of the former rulers. The James bond Film Octopussy was also shot here and made this palace more known in the West.

Day 11: Agra - Delhi Drop
After breakfast, you'll meet your private tour guide. Start your sightseeing with a visit to the fascinating Taj Mahal, India's iconic symbol of love. You'll be shown around the romantic monument, taking time to admire one of the most majestic and beautiful buildings in the world. Next, visit Agra Fort, one of the finest Mughal forts in India. Built by Emperor Akbar in 1565, it stands as a sprawling, massive red sandstone fort on the bank of Yamuna River. Your guide will explain the unique history of the site, before you journey onward to the Itmad-ud-Daulah, a tomb and mausoleum overlooking the river. Admire the very first tomb in India that was made entirely out of marble. Next, visit Mehtab Bagh, a series of 11 parks on the Yamuna's east bank. After Agra sightseeing you will be driven to Delhi, where you will be dropped at your hotel/airport for departure.
